Licensing Law – England & Wales

You must not Sell alcohol to anyone under the age of 18. If a guest looks under 21 you must ask for ID. The three types of proof of age IDwhich you can accept are: International passport, UK photo card driving licence or proof of

age card with the PASS hologram.

You must not sell alcohol to anybody who has had too much to drink.

You must comply With any specific conditions that may be detailed in the premises licence. Examples include: asking guests to respect our neighbours by leaving quietly and ensuring drinking up time is completed within 30 minutes.
